The Mississippi Farmers Market ended its season Saturday with a fun event called the Fall Harvest Fest. Along with Mississippi-grown produce, shoppers enjoyed cooking demonstrations by a few vendors, including Ridgeland's Ro Chez Restaurant. Live music and lots of homemade crafts were also part of the festival.
Since the Mississippi Farmers Market is a family destination, there's also a host of activities for children.
"Teaching them how to plant, teaching them how to paint a terra cotta pot, getting them interested in agriculture, which is what makes Mississippi," says Farmers Market Manager Frank Malta.
Now that the season has wrapped up, the Farmers Market will be open on Saturdays only from 8am to 2pm, until December 22.
